When there is merely a sole heir, an Affidavit of Self-adjudication of The full estate will likely be submitted. Alternatively, a Deed of Extrajudicial Settlement could possibly have lots of heirs and shall be submitted alternatively when there isn't a disagreement Among the many heirs. But When there is a disagreement, then They could vacation resort to an motion for partition.

An extrajudicial settlement of estate is A personal agreement produced by the heirs with the deceased human being which aspects how the estate on the deceased will likely be distributed among the by themselves. The term “estate” refers to the real-estate and/or individual Attributes still left from the deceased.
